This property, located at 13, Manleys Lane, Dunkeswell, EX14 4XQ, is a semi-detached house built between 1983-1990. The house boasts a floor area of 73 square meters and is fully double-glazed for energy efficiency. The property has a current energy rating of C and an estimated energy cost saving of £885. The running costs are £1136 per year. The property has an estimated potential energy efficiency of 85% and a potential energy rating value of B. The main heating system is electric storage heaters, and the hot water is provided by an electric immersion system.
